What is a Rail Pass?

You are certainly familiar with point to-point train tickets, which are good for one journey during the period of validity. But rail passes are good for unlimited journeys on designated travel days. That means travellers can take as many train trips as they please from midnight to midnight. European trains depart frequently, and many regional routes don’t require reservations. So, your customers will have the ultimate freedom to hop on an earlier or a later train and explore at their own pace.

Plus, purchasing a Pass is a more cost effective than purchasing multiple journeys separately. So, travellers can put the money saved towards restaurants, hotels, and other attractions. (Eurail Passes also include discounts on tourist activities! More on that later.) The logistics of Passes are easy to manage, too. Most Passes have gone digital, which means they are available for download onto a mobile device, delivered immediately and can’t get lost. It’s important to remember that Mobile Passes must be activated before use! (More on that in the Rail Planner app section.)

If your customers want to explore a single country, book a One Country Pass. If they would like to discover a better part of the continent, book a Global Passes.

The Eurail One Country Pass

A One Country Pass allows

travellers to explore the European country of their choice and take unlimited journeys within that country on designated travel days. One Country Passes are available for between one and eight days within one month (depending on the country). Passholders can take as many trains as they would like on each 24-hour travel day, from midnight to midnight. Passes can be personalised, based on the traveller’s needs: first or second class, discounted fares for children and youth, and consecutive or non-consecutive designated travel days.

Eurail One Country Passes are available for the following countries and territories: Austria; Benelux (Belgium, Netherlands, Luxembourg); Bulgaria; Croatia; Czech Republic; Denmark; Finland; France; Germany, Greece; Hungary; Italy; Ireland; Lithuania; North Macedonia; Norway; Poland; Portugal; Romania; Scandinavia (Finland, Denmark, Norway, Sweden); Serbia, Slovenia; Spain; Sweden, Turkey.

(Please note that Estonia, Greek Islands, and Latvia Passes are only available as paper Passes.)

The Eurail Global Pass

A Eurail Global Pass allows your customers to explore up to 33

European countries, with unlimited journeys on designated travel days. Global Passes are available for between four days in one month and up to every day for three months. Passholders can take as many trains as they would like on each 24-hour travel day, from midnight to midnight. Passes can be personalised, based on your customers’ needs: first or second class, discounted fares for children and youth, and consecutive or nonconsecutive designated travel days. Global Passes also include select travel by boat.

Countries covered by the Eurail Global Pass include Austria, Belgium, Bulgaria, Bosnia and Herzegovina, Czech Republic, Croatia, Denmark, Estonia, Great Britain, France, Finland, Hungary, Germany, Greece, Ireland, Lithuania, Luxembourg, Latvia, Macedonia, Montenegro, Netherlands, Norway, Poland, Portugal, Romania, Serbia, Slovakia, Spain, Sweden, Switzerland, and Turkey.

Passholder fare

It’s often enough for travellers to flash their Eurail Passes to board a train. However, travel on highspeed, night, and scenic trains requires a seat reservation for a small surcharge. Seat reservations have been put in place on Europe’s popular routes to ensure that travellers have assigned seats and that trains are not sold out. When seat reservations are required, additional amenities are also included (high-speed trains have power outlets and Wi-Fi, panoramic trains have extra-large windows, and night trains have sleeping berths). The reservation is worth the small fee for a designated spot and peace of mind!

The Rail Planner App

Once a Pass has been purchased, travellers can upload it to Eurail’s free Rail Planner app, available for iOS (13.0+) and Android (6.0+). The app allows them to flash their Pass for ticket inspectors when boarding. However, they can also search for train times, book journeys, and manage their paperless tickets all in the same place!

Here’s how to add a Eurail Mobile Pass to the Rail Planner app:

  • Download the Rail Planner app and keep the booking confirmation code handy. (This can be found in the confirmation email.)
  • Go to My Pass, then Add a Pass and enter your surname and booking confirmation code.
  • That’s it. The Pass has been added to the app!

To add journeys, simply go to

My Trips and search for your origin and destination. Keep in mind that Mobile Passes must be activated before travel. The app will prompt you to activate. Make sure to have your passport information ready and your first travel date in mind.

(Please note that an internet connection is required at least once every three days to keep a Mobile Pass active on a device. But most train stations have free Wi-Fi, so it should be a snap!)
